Driver of the Air Source Heat Pump Market
The increasing popularity of air source heat pumps can be attributed to their ability to offer sustainable and eco-friendly heating and cooling options compared to traditional systems. This shift is driven by a growing awareness of environmental issues and heightened demands for energy efficiency in both residential and commercial settings. As consumers and businesses seek to reduce their carbon footprint and lower energy costs, air source heat pumps emerge as an attractive alternative that not only meets regulatory standards but also aligns with the broader commitment to sustainability and responsible energy usage.
Restraints in the Air Source Heat Pump Market
While air source heat pumps offer potential long-term energy savings, their higher initial investment can deter some consumers from making a purchase. The upfront costs associated with acquiring and installing these systems can appear daunting compared to conventional heating options. This financial barrier may lead potential buyers to hesitate, as they weigh the advantages of lower operating expenses against the immediate outlay required. As a result, despite the operational benefits and efficiency of air source heat pumps, affordability remains a significant concern for many individuals contemplating the transition to this environmentally friendly heating solution.
Market Trends of the Air Source Heat Pump Market
The air source heat pump market is experiencing a significant trend towards smart and connected systems, driven by the increasing demand for intelligent home and building solutions. These advanced systems offer enhanced functionalities, allowing users to remotely monitor and control their heating and cooling operations via smartphones and other digital devices. This integration of technology not only improves energy efficiency but also provides greater convenience and flexibility for consumers. As sustainability concerns rise and energy efficiency becomes a priority, the adoption of smart air source heat pumps is likely to expand, aligning with the broader shift towards automation and enhanced connectivity within residential and commercial settings.
